What precisely is a Registered Agent?
A registered agent is a designated individual or company chosen to accept legal papers on representing a corporation or LLC. This position involves managing essential official notifications, including service notices, state notices, and tax notifications. Having a dependable agent guarantees that a company can be updated about legal issues and compliance requirements without undue delay.
In many jurisdictions, maintaining a official agent is a statutory requirement for organizations, guaranteeing they have a designated representative available during standard business hours to accept legal papers. This is essential for legal proceedings, as it provides a secure location where these documents can be served. A legal representative can also help with various regulatory requirements, such as notifying the entity about upcoming filings and time limits.

### Registered Agent Costs & Fees
The expenses associated with registered agent services can vary significantly depending on the company & the level of service offered. On average, businesses can expect to spend between $100 and $300 annually for a dependable registered agent. This cost typically includes basic services, such as receiving legal documents and handling notifications regarding service processes. Some registered agent companies may also provide additional features, including compliance reminders or online document access, which can affect the overall cost.

Common Requirements for Registered Agents
To serve effectively, a registered agent must meet particular requirements set by state laws. Usually, the registered agent must be a local of the state in which the business entity is formed or run, or an authorized registered agent firm that complies with local regulations. This residency allows the agent to accept legal documents and service of process in a timely manner, making sure that businesses are notified of possible legal actions against them.
In addition to residency, registered agents are typically required to maintain a real business address, known as a registered office. This address must not be a P.O. Box and must be available during regular business hours for the delivery of essential documents. Many businesses opt for professional registered agent firms to meet this requirement, as they offer qualified administration and protected handling of legal materials.
Another critical aspect is the need for registered agents to be attentive and maintain accurate records. A reliable registered agent must ensure that they alert the business of all legal communications swiftly, helping with compliance by forwarding important notifications and reminders related to annual filings and statutory obligations. In conclusion, businesses frequently ask about how to change their registered agent. The procedure typically necessitates completing a registered agent modification form and proposing it to the relevant state body. It is important for businesses to keep updated registered agent information to guarantee they receive all vital communications.
